L.A. kidnapper caught in Tijuana

He is accused of kidnapping and assaulting a 10 year old girl

Tobias Dustin Summer, who is accused of kidnapping and assaulting a 10 year old girl in the state of California, was arrested in Tijuana and handed over to local authorities yesterday afternoon after he tried to hide in an alcohol rehabilitation center. He was first spotted in the street and then was reported by someone to the state police.

According to the LAPD, Summers along with another accomplice on March 27 kidnapped a young girl in Los Angeles, California, while she was in her room. They then took the girl to two different locations in different vehicles. Summers later on left the young girl near a hospital, but not before sexually assaulting her. Since then, California police have been looking for this man, but was only able to arrest his accomplice on March 31, who is now facing kidnapping and burglary charges.

A few days ago authorities suspected that Summers had crossed into Mexico through the U.S-Mexico border in Tecate, which put Mexican authorities and the citizens of Baja California on alert.

Yesterday afternoon, an FBI spokeswoman revealed the capture of this fugitive in a press conference in the city of Los Angeles, and did not release any other specific details on his arrest.

Summers, 32, is now facing more than 34 criminal counts that include kidnapping, rape and burglary.
